DESCRIPTION:
Contribute to innovations that make the world healthier cleaner and safer. As Refrigeration Engineer (ULT) you will design develop and sustain cascade refrigeration systems supporting Thermo Fishers cold storage and ultra-low temperature (ULT) product portfolio.

In this hands-on role you will collaborate with other refrigeration engineers and technicians to deliver high-performance energy-efficient and compliant cooling solutions. You will partner closely with NPD design leadership and cross functional peers in Product Management Controls Engineering Quality and Regulatory to define refrigeration systems maintain traceability and ensure products meet customer performance and regulatory expectations throughout the product lifecycle.

WHAT YOU WILL DO:

Refrigeration System Development

  • Design and develop cascade vapor-compression systems used in ULT freezers and cold storage platforms.
  • Develop and execute test plans to validate the performance of newly developed refrigeration systems by utilizing design for reliability tools and performance sensitivity analysis.
  • Design refrigeration systems that meet customer requirements time to market commitments and that are within the target cost of the projects.
  • Create modular scalable and reusable refrigeration solutions across multiple product platforms.

Simulation Modeling & Innovation

  • Analyze the thermal behavior of the refrigeration system with thermo-physical tools for component selection and overall refrigeration system design.
  • Participate in advanced development initiatives to mature next-generation refrigeration technologies as assigned.

Product Development & Cross-Functional Collaboration

  • Collaborate with mechanical electrical and controls engineering teams through all phases of the toll-gate NPD process.
  • Partner with manufacturing and operations teams to ensure Design for Assembly and Design for Manufacturing.
  • Support products manufactured across multiple global facilities.

Requirements Compliance & Traceability

  • Complete verification activity to confirm traceability from customer and regulatory requirements
  • Ensure refrigeration designs are Designed for Compliance to meet regulatory and certification requirements (e.g. UL IEC FDA CE CSA Energy Star).

People and Culture

  • Engage in a culture of safety quality accountability and continuous improvement.
  • Travel: Up to 10% domestic travel.


REQUIREMENTS:

Education

  • Bachelors degree in mechanical engineering systems engineering chemical engineering physics or related discipline
  • Coursework in thermodynamics heat transfer and fluid mechanics strongly preferred
  • Masters degree preferred

Experience

  • 0-2 years of hands-on experience developing vapor-compression systems for cold storage or HVAC/R products cascade systems preferred.
  • Experience using natural refrigerants and other low GWP refrigerants in system designs.
  • Experience with thermal system modeling simulation and performance testing
  • Experience analyzing empirical test data to guide design decisions
  • Familiarity with data acquisition systems automated testing and technical documentation
  • Familiarity with Lean / PPI methodologies and continuous improvement systems

Knowledge Skills and Abilities

  • Fundamental understanding of vapor-compression and cascade refrigeration systems
  • Strong analytical problem-solving and root-cause analysis skills
  • Competency in using engineering tools such as EES thermal modeling software and refrigerant properties and selection
  • Strong communication and cross-functional collaboration skills
  • Excellent organizational skills in a fast-paced multi-project environment
  • Commitment to safety quality and operational excellence
